A new chapter in the history of the Innosocium National Social Projects Contest

The social platform of the Roscongress Foundation is launching Lectorium Innosocium regular meetings of student in support of the Innosocium National Social Projects Contest. The first event is scheduled for 28 May 2019 at the Civic Chamber of the Russian Federation.

The Roscongress Foundation Social Platform initiative, designed to develop the social agenda among the country’s young people, has been developed to include the Innosocium contest between students communities. This first took place in 2018, gathering over a hundred applications fr om students in 25 Russian regions. The challenges for which the competitors offered solutions included development of the territory of their own town and region, adaptation of the environment for the disabled and elderly, and formation of an inclusive society.

The awards ceremony was held as part of the Russian Investment Forum in February 2019 and the winners will present their successfully implemented projects at the coming St. Petersburg International Economic Forum (SPIEF) in June 2019. This young Contest is developing rapidly thanks to talented students demonstrating tremendous initiative and, in 2019, gained support from the Ministry of Science and Higher Education of the Russian Federation. As a logical continuation, it was decided to launch regular Lectorium Innosocium meetings wh ere students can share experience, discuss and make good use of their time on a par with experts!

The topic of the first meeting on 28 May 2019, for instance, will be: «Online education: for and against», which, though not a new topic is extremely relevant today. Today’s education system is hard to imagine without digital technologies but can the experience of life interaction actually be replaced and is this worth doing? This is what the debate participants are to clarify. Students from the country’s regional higher educational institutions will also take part in the meeting by online broadcast.

The event headliner will be Prof. Tatyana Chernigovskaya, DSc (Physiology and the theory of language), Associate Member of the Russian Academy of Sciences, of St. Petersburg State University’s general linguistics department. The first meeting will include an online quiz among the students and the winners will be awarded gifts from the partners of the contest and the event!
